## Rowcast Import Wizard — Environments

Rowcast's CSV import wizard runs in three environments: dev, staging, prod. Dev uses synthetic fixture files only. Staging mirrors prod schema with scrubbed sample data. Prod ingests customer uploads; all files are virus-scanned and size-capped before parsing. No cross-environment data movement is permitted. For review, each environment runs with the configuration values shown below, starting with prod:

service settings:
[oliix]
port = 4000
region = west-3
host = oliix.norvaworks.internal
timeout_ms = 3000
retries = 2

A: The sandbox resolver caches aggressively and occasionally returns stale records during zone handoffs between the Marrowgate clusters. Plugins should treat resolution failures as transient: retry with exponential backoff, cap attempts at five, and avoid caching resolved addresses yourself for longer than sixty seconds. If failures persist beyond ten minutes or affect multiple hostnames simultaneously, it is likely an infrastructure fault rather than your plugin. Report persistent cases to the sandbox team at the address below.

escalation mailbox, kajeg-kajef: juldor_goriel_praiel@zarqelsoft.example

## Build Provenance: Sievely Bloom Filter Layer

For the weekly sync: the Sievely bloom filter sitting in front of the Cobbleton KV store is now built and versioned independently of the store itself. Each deploy records the filter's hash-function set and bit-array size in the provenance manifest, so false-positive regressions can be traced to a specific build. The currently deployed artifact corresponds to the token below.

session token of kahog-bahif = htk9_f63daec35

Ticket TRC-412: Signature check failing on Spanline trace collector

Deploys of the Spanline collector fail verification since last night's cut. Trace spans from the Orbiter and Ledgerly services drop at the gateway. Likely cause: verifier still holds the pre-rotation key. Fix: update the verifier keyring, redeploy, confirm spans flow end to end. New folks: don't bypass the check. Current signing key is below.

deploy key for kagup-bawig: bky9_ZMq28eTw9